Procurement Report: Sports and Jogging Bags
1. Technical Specifications and Performance Metrics
For the procurement of jogging and running bags, technical specifications must prioritize durability, weight distribution, and environmental resistance. The product category is identified as Sports/Running Waist Bags and Jogging Bags.
- Material Composition: High-performance bags typically utilize Nylon (e.g., 600D to 1000D denier) or Polyester (including Oxford cloth variants). These materials offer a balance of tensile strength and flexibility.
- Actionable Recommendation: Specify 600D to 1000D Nylon for high-abrasion areas (straps, bottom) and lighter 420D Polyester for the main body to reduce overall weight.
- Water Resistance: Essential for outdoor running in variable weather.
- Performance Metric: Look for a hydrostatic head rating of 1000mm to 3000mm or a specific Waterproof (IPX4 to IPX6) rating.
- Actionable Recommendation: Require a PU coating or TPE lamination on the fabric and sealed zippers to ensure water ingress is minimized during rain.
- Weight and Capacity:
- Typical B2B Range: Bag weight should be 150g to 350g (excluding contents). Capacity typically ranges from 1L to 3L for waist packs and 5L to 15L for larger jogging backpacks.
- Actionable Recommendation: Target a weight-to-volume ratio of < 0.15 kg/L to ensure the "no-bounce" design requirement is met.
- Reflectivity and Visibility:
- Performance Metric: Integration of 3M reflective tape or high-visibility stitching covering at least 10% of the surface area.
- Actionable Recommendation: Mandate reflective strips on the front and sides for low-light safety compliance.
2. Industry Compliance and Quality Assurance
Compliance is a critical trust signal in B2B sports bag procurement, separating verified manufacturers from unverified suppliers. Documentation and traceability are paramount.
- Quality Management Systems:
- ISO 9001: This is the most recognized certification for quality management systems. It validates the manufacturer's ability to consistently produce products meeting customer and regulatory requirements.
- Actionable Recommendation: Require suppliers to provide a valid ISO 9001 certificate as a baseline for qualification.
- Material Safety and Chemical Compliance:
- REACH: Ensures materials meet EU chemical safety regulations, critical for European markets.
- Oeko-Tex: Verifies that textiles are free from harmful substances (e.g., azo dyes, formaldehyde).
- Actionable Recommendation: For EU-bound shipments, mandate REACH compliance and Oeko-Tex Standard 100 certification for all textile components.
- Social and Ethical Standards:
- BSCI (Business Social Compliance Initiative): Addresses labor standards and is increasingly important for European buyers to ensure ethical manufacturing.
- Actionable Recommendation: Prioritize suppliers with BSCI audit reports if targeting Western European retailers.
- Sustainability:
- GRS (Global Recycled Standard): Validates recycled content claims, essential for buyers targeting sustainability-conscious consumers.
- Actionable Recommendation: Request GRS transaction certificates if the product line claims to use recycled polyester or nylon.
- Documentation Protocol:
- Actionable Recommendation: Require the supplier to maintain and provide organized records of material sourcing, production processes, quality inspections, and test results for every batch. This reduces procurement friction and ensures traceability.
3. Cost Efficiency and Integration Capabilities
Cost efficiency in this sector is driven by material selection, order volume, and the complexity of customization.
- Cost Structure:
- Typical B2B Range: Unit costs for standard jogging bags typically range from $3.50 to $12.00 USD per unit, depending on material grade (e.g., standard polyester vs. high-end ripstop nylon) and feature complexity (e.g., waterproof zippers, reflective elements).
- MOQ (Minimum Order Quantity): Standard MOQs are typically 500 to 1,000 units for custom designs.
- Actionable Recommendation: Negotiate tiered pricing structures. Aim for a 10-15% cost reduction by increasing order volume from 1,000 to 3,000 units.
- Lead Time:
- Typical B2B Range: Production lead times generally range from 30 to 45 days after sample approval.
- Actionable Recommendation: Include a 10-day buffer in the supply chain plan for potential material sourcing delays or certification verification.
- Integration Capabilities:
- Suppliers should support OEM/ODM integration, allowing for custom branding, color matching (Pantone), and logo placement (screen printing, heat transfer, or embroidery).
- Actionable Recommendation: Ensure the supplier's digital design tools can integrate with your brand guidelines to minimize revision cycles during the sampling phase.
4. Typical Use Cases
Understanding the application scenarios helps in selecting the right product specifications.
- Professional and Recreational Running:
- Scenario: Runners requiring hands-free storage for phones, keys, and energy gels during long-distance runs.
- Requirement: No-bounce design, secure zipper closures, and lightweight construction.
- Cycling and Triathlons:
- Scenario: Athletes needing quick access to nutrition and tools while in motion.
- Requirement: High durability, waterproofing, and reflective elements for safety.
- Outdoor Hiking and Trail Running:
- Scenario: Extended outdoor activity in rugged terrain.
- Requirement: Higher capacity (5L+), reinforced stitching, and Oeko-Tex certified materials for skin safety.
- Corporate Wellness Programs:
- Scenario: Branded merchandise for employee fitness initiatives.
- Requirement: Customizable branding, sustainable materials (GRS), and consistent quality for mass distribution.

The following table compares common product types within the jogging bag category to assist in selection based on buyer profile and risk factors.
| Product Type | Best-Fit Buyer | Key Specs | Risk Check | Procurement Advice |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Basic Waist Pack | Entry-level retailers, corporate gifts | 1L-2L, Polyester, Standard Zipper | Low (High volume, simple) | Focus on MOQ and branding cost; ensure ISO 9001 for quality consistency. |
| Waterproof Running Belt | Specialty sports stores, e-commerce | 0.5L-1.5L, Nylon, IPX4+, Reflective | Medium (Seam integrity) | Require REACH and Oeko-Tex; test for waterproofing (1000mm+). |
| Hydration Jogging Backpack | Professional athletes, outdoor brands | 5L-10L, Ripstop Nylon, Hydration Bladder | High (Complex assembly) | Verify GRS for sustainability claims; check BSCI for ethical labor standards. |
| Eco-Friendly Recycled Bag | Sustainability-focused brands | 2L-5L, GRS Certified rPET, Durable | Medium (Supply chain traceability) | Demand GRS Transaction Certificates; verify material sourcing documentation. |
| High-Vis Safety Vest Bag | Urban runners, night runners | 1L-3L, Reflective Tape (3M), Loud Colors | Low (Standard specs) | Ensure reflective coverage meets safety standards; prioritize lightweight specs. |
7.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What is the minimum order quantity (MOQ) typically required for custom jogging bags? A: Typical B2B MOQs range from 500 to 1,000 units for custom designs. Lower MOQs may be available for stock items but often carry a higher unit cost.
Q2: Which certifications are most critical for selling jogging bags in the European market? A: REACH compliance is mandatory for chemical safety. Additionally, BSCI is increasingly important for labor standards, and Oeko-Tex is preferred for textile safety. ISO 9001 is the baseline for quality management.
Q3: How can I verify a supplier's claims about recycled materials? A: Request the GRS (Global Recycled Standard) certificate and the associated Transaction Certificate for the specific batch. The supplier should also provide material sourcing records.
Q4: What is the standard lead time for manufacturing custom sports bags? A: Standard production lead times are typically 30 to 45 days after the final sample is approved.
Q5: How do I ensure the bag does not bounce while running? A: Specify a no-bounce design in the technical specs, which involves using elastic straps, a low center of gravity, and a snug fit. Request a prototype test for stability.
Q6: Are there specific material standards for the zippers used in these bags? A: Yes, for waterproof models, use waterproof zippers (e.g., YKK AquaGuard) or standard zippers with PU coating to prevent water ingress. Ensure zippers are rated for 10,000+ cycles of durability.
Q7: What documentation should I expect from a supplier to ensure traceability? A: You should receive organized records of material sourcing, production processes, quality inspection reports, and test results (e.g., tensile strength, colorfastness).
Q8: How does the material choice impact the final weight of the bag? A: Using 600D Nylon adds durability but slightly more weight compared to 420D Polyester. For a "no-bounce" experience, aim for a total bag weight (empty) between 150g and 350g.
